Features of the Most Affordable Security Cameras

Free Remote Viewing - Many surveillance companies charge a monthly fee for remote viewing, so you’re able to watch your footage from your smartphone. The most affordable security cameras in the long-run are the ones that provide this for free at no ongoing cost.

Easy Installation - It can cost thousands of dollars to have a system professionally installed. Look for simple installation systems with plug & play setup. You can save thousands by installing these systems yourself with the help of their support team.

Modern Camera Types - The systems that will save you the most money are the ones that will last year after year before breaking down or becoming outdated. IP camera systems are the latest and greatest, and can last for a decade or more.

Determine Your Security Needs

When sourcing security cameras, it helps to know what you’re looking for before shopping around. That will help you narrow down your options. Here are some questions to help you figure out what you want and need in affordable security cameras.

  • Would you like to view your security camera feed from your smartphone, tablet, or computer? Many camera companies charge extra ongoing fees for this, but find it free at CCTV Seurity Pros.
  • Do you want to use the security camera(s) inside or outside? If using your cameras outside, make sure they’re weather resistant.
  • Do you want more than one security camera? For multiple cameras, you’ll need a multi-channel video recorder sold separately, or as part of a complete system.
  • Do you need high-quality video for details like faces and license plates? You may want to look for cameras that support 2K video or even 4K video.
  • Do you want two-way audio so you can listen in and talk through the camera? IP cameras like our Blue Line include some cameras with this feature.
  • Do you prefer wired cameras or want wireless cameras with rechargeable batteries? Wireless camera systems are more flexible for placement, but they’re not the best as permanent security solutions.
  • Are you interested in hidden security cameras? Disguised as objects like motion sensors or smoke detectors, hidden cameras can be a great addition to your network.
  • Are you after controllable Pan Tilt Zoom cameras? There are PTZ cameras you can control right from your phone or computer, but this is generally a high-end feature. They’re affordable security cameras in consideration of their value, but the cost is quite high.
